会员   密码 您忘记密码了吗?
1,655,942 本书已上架      购物流程 | 常见问题 | 联系我们 | 关于我们 | 用户协议

有店 App


当前分类

商品分类

浏览历史

当前位置: 首页 > 简体书 > DevOps故障排除:linux服務器運維最佳實踐
DevOps故障排除:linux服務器運維最佳實踐
上一张
下一张
prev next

DevOps故障排除:linux服務器運維最佳實踐

作者: (美)蘭金
出版社: 機械工業出版社
ISBN: 9787111462828
出版日期: 2014-05-01
商品库存: 点击查询库存
以上库存为海外库存属流动性。
可选择“空运”或“海运”配送,空运费每件商品是RM14。
配送时间:空运约8~12个工作天,海运约30个工作天。
(以上预计配送时间不包括出版社库存不足需调货及尚未出版的新品)
定价:   NT234.00
市场价格: RM42.07
本店售价: RM37.44
促销价: RM35.34
剩余时间: 请稍等, 正在载入中...
购买数量:
collect Add to cart Add booking
详细介绍 商品属性 商品标记
內容簡介

DevOps是一組過程、方法與系統的統稱,用於促進開發者、質量保證人員(QA)以及系統管理員之間的溝通、協作與整合。在DevOps團隊中,雖然大家一直強調團隊合作,但由於沒有相同的故障排除技術,在遇到問題時,每個人往往限於自己的傳統職責,要等到其他人診斷完成后方能開始工作。這樣,盡管采用了DeVOps原則,企業的效率也並不高。本書面向DevOps團隊,通過系統講解常見的Linu×故障排除技術,幫助開發者更准確地追蹤系統負載加重的原因,讓QA人員在產品發布前更好地診斷問題,系統管理員對自己的診斷更有把握。

蘭金編著的《DevOps故障排除(Linux服務器運維最佳實踐)》首先介紹了故障排除中要掌握的基本方法和原則,然后針對Linux系統中的常見問題,逐個分析故障原因並給出故障排除方法,這些問題包括服務器運行緩慢、系統無法啟動、不能寫入磁盤、服務器宕機、主機名無法解析、Web服務器宕機、數據庫運行緩慢等,最后還簡單介紹了常見的硬件問題。

《DevOps故障排除(Linux服務器運維最佳實踐)》內容全面,結構清晰,適合開發者、QA人員和系統管理員學習參考。


目錄

譯者序
前言

第1章 故障排除的最佳實踐
1.1 划分問題空間
1.2 協同工作時的良好溝通
1.2.1 電話會議
1.2.2 直接對話
1.2.3 電子郵件
1.2.4 實時聊天室
1.2.5 備用溝通方法
1.3 首選快速、簡單的測試,而不是緩慢、復雜的測試
1.4 多嘗試過去的解決方案
1.5 記錄問題和解決方案
1.6 了解改動
1.7 了解系統如何工作
1.8 謹慎使用Int
1.9 抵制重啟

第2章 章服務器為什麼這麼慢?耗盡了CPU、RAM和磁盤I/O資源
2.1 系統負載
2.2 使用top命令解決負載問題
2.2.1 了解top命令的輸出
2.2.2 解決高用戶時間的問題
2.2.3 解決內存不足的問題
2.2.4 解決高I/O等待時間問題
2.3 問題發生后的高負載處理
2.3.1 配置sy
2.3.2 查看CPU統計信息
2.3.3 查看RAM統計信息
2.3.4 查看磁盤統計信息
2.3.5 查看之前的統計信息

第3章 為什麼系統無法啟動?解決啟動問題
3.1 Linux啟動流程
3.1.1
3.1.2 GRUB和Linux啟動載入程序
3.1.3 內核與初始RAM磁盤
3.1.4 /sbi
3.2 BIOS啟動順序
3.3 修復GRUB
3.3.1 沒有GRUB提示
3.3.2 階段1.5 GRUB提示
3.3.3 配置錯誤的GRUB提示
3.3.4 從活動系統中修?
3.3.5 通過恢復磁盤修?
3.4 禁止啟動界面
3.5 無法掛載根文件系統
3.5.1 根內核參數
3.5.2 根設備更改
3.5.3 根分區損壞或失效
3.6 無法掛載二級文件系統

第4章 為什麼磁盤無法寫入?解決磁盤滿或者磁盤損壞的問題
4.1 磁盤滿
4.1.1 保留區塊
4.1.2 找到占用空間最大的目錄
4.2 節點不足
4.3 文件系統只讀
4.4 修復損壞的文件系統
4.5 修復RAID

第5章 服務器宕機了?追蹤網絡問題的根源
5.1 服務器A不能和服務器B通信
5.1.1 客戶端或者服務器問題
5.1.2 鏈路接通了嗎
5.1.3 接口是否啟用
5.1.4 是否連通本地網絡
5.1.5 DNS是否工作正常
5.1.6 是否可以路由到遠程主機
5.1.7 遠程端口是否開放
5.1.8 在本地測試遠端主機
5.2 網絡速度較慢的故障排除
5.2.1 DNS的問題
5.2.2 通過traceroute查找網絡緩慢的原因
5.2.3 使用iftop查看帶寬使用情況
5.3 抓取數據包
5.3.1 使用tc
5.3.2 使用Wire

第6章 為什麼主機名無法解析?解決DNS服務器的問題
6.1 DNS客戶端故障排除
6.1.1 未配置名稱服務器或者無法訪問名稱服務器
6.1.2 丟失查詢路徑或者名稱服務器問題
6.2 DNS服務器故障排除
6.2.1 了解dig的輸出
6.2.2 跟蹤DNS查詢
6.2.3 遞歸名稱服務器的問題
6.2.4 什麼情況下沒有執行更新

第7章 為什麼無法收發郵件?追蹤郵件問題
7.1 追蹤郵件請求
7.2 了解郵件頭信息
7.3 郵件發送的問題
7.3.1 客戶端無法與外部郵件服務器通信
7.3.2 出站郵件服務器不允許轉發
7.3.3 出站郵件服務器無法與目標服務器通信
7.4 接收郵件的問題
7.4.1 telnet測試無法連接
7.4.2 telnet可以連接,但消息卻被拒絕了
7.4.3 研究郵件日志

第8章 網站宕機了?追蹤Web服務器問題
8.1 服務器是否正在運行
8.1.1 遠程端口是否開放
8.1.2 在本地測試遠程主機
8.2 使用命令行測試Web服務器
8.2.1 使用curl測試Web服務器
8.2.2 使用telnet測試Web服務器
8.3 HTTP狀態碼
8.3.1 1××信息狀態碼
8.3.2 2××成功狀態碼
8.3.3 3××重定向狀態碼
8.3.4 4××客戶端錯誤狀態碼
8.3.5 5××服務器錯誤狀態碼
8.4 分析Web服務器的日志
8.5 獲取Web服務器統計數據
8.6 解決常見的Web服務器問題
8.6.1 配置問題
8.6.2 權限問題
8.6.3 Web服務器性能遲緩或不可用

第9章 為什麼數據庫這麼慢?追蹤數據庫問題
9.1 查找數據庫日志
9.1.1 MySQL
9.1.2 Postgr
9.2 數據庫還在運行嗎
9.2.1
9.2.2 Postgr
9.3 獲得數據庫度量值
9.3.1 MySQL
9.3.2 Postgr
9.4 識別查詢緩慢的問題
9.4.1 MySQL
9.4.2 Postgr

第10章 這是硬件問題!診斷常見的硬件問題
10.1 硬盤驅動器無法工作
10.2 測試內存錯誤
10.3 網卡故障
10.4 服務器過熱
10.5 電源供電故障